The NWU's were designed in the colors they were to hide grease/paint/oils...etc. Originally, their intent was so that all the various "working uniforms" could be done away with and everyone could buy just this one type. As a bonus, they threw in this cammo pattern so in theory the sailors could leave work and go directly to the NEX/Commissary without sending a Chief into orbit because he had a grease stain on his uniform.

The reality is that for the first 6 months or so, they still didn't authorize it outside of work spaces (because it was a "work" uniform, so we cannot let those dependents/retirees possibly see a sailor at the NEX looking dirty). They eventually relented on this after it was pointed out that the only reason for having this cammo pattern was to hide stains. Additionally, they are finding that they are not the best for the shipboard environment because testing has shown that a during ship's fire they could "burst into flames and burn robustly." I shit you not, that is what the message said. Oh well, we've already spent millions in the design so we might as well order a Mk-2 of it.

As for the comments on the "man overboard" situation...the reality of it is that all you see of someone in the water is their head and if you are lucky (I mean really lucky) their upper shoulders/back unless they are in flotation. That is why Navy/Marine aviators have white reflective tape on their helmets but still wear normal dark green or tan uniforms and survival gear.
